Какие две формы регулярных выражений используются в Linux?
Шаблон регулярного выражения использует механизм регулярных выражений для преобразования этих шаблонов. В Linux есть два механизма регулярных выражений: базовый механизм регулярных выражений (BRE). Механизм расширенных регулярных выражений (ERE).
Что такое регулярные выражения в Linux?
Регулярное выражение также называют регулярным выражением или регулярным выражением. Это очень мощный инструмент для Linux. Регулярное выражение — это шаблон для совпадающей строки, которая следует некоторому шаблону. Regex можно использовать в различных программах, таких как grep, sed, vi, bash, rename и многих других.
Какие существуют типы регулярных выражений?
Также существует два типа регулярных выражений: «базовое» регулярное выражение и «расширенное» регулярное выражение. Некоторые утилиты, такие как awk и egrep, используют расширенное выражение. Большинство используют «базовые» регулярные выражения. Отныне, если я говорю о «регулярном выражении», оно описывает функцию в обоих типах.
Что такое регулярные выражения в Unix?
Регулярное выражение — это строка, которую можно использовать для описания различных последовательностей символов. Регулярные выражения используются рядом различных команд Unix, включая ed, sed, awk, grep и, в более ограниченной степени, vi.
Какая команда Linux больше всего связана с регулярными выражениями?
grep — одна из самых полезных и мощных команд Linux для обработки текста. grep ищет в одном или нескольких входных файлах строки, соответствующие регулярному выражению, и записывает каждую соответствующую строку в стандартный вывод.
Что такое основное регулярное выражение?
Самое простое регулярное выражение состоит из односимвольного литерала, такого как . Соответствует первому вхождению этого символа в строку. Если строка «Джек — дочерний элемент», она соответствует букве «а» после «J»… Это происходит только тогда, когда вы указываете механизму регулярных выражений начать поиск строки после первого совпадения.
В чем разница между grep и egrep?
grep и egrep делают одно и то же, но единственная разница заключается в том, как они интерпретируют шаблон. Grep означает «Глобальная печать регулярных выражений», а Egrep — «Расширенная глобальная печать регулярных выражений». … Команда grep проверит, есть ли файлы с расширением .
Какова цель регулярного выражения?
Регулярные выражения используются в поисковых системах, диалоговых окнах поиска и замены в текстовых процессорах и текстовых редакторах, в утилитах обработки текстов, таких как sed и AWK, и в лексическом анализе. Многие языки программирования предоставляют возможности регулярных выражений как встроенные, так и через библиотеки.
В чем польза регулярных выражений?
Регулярные выражения особенно полезны для определения фильтров. Регулярные выражения содержат строку символов, определяющую текстовый шаблон, который необходимо сопоставить, чтобы сделать фильтр более специализированным или общим. Например, регулярное выражение ^AL[.]* находит все элементы, начинающиеся с AL.
Каковы приложения регулярного выражения?
Регулярные выражения полезны для многих практических повседневных задач, с которыми сталкивается специалист по данным. Они используются везде: от предварительной обработки данных до обработки естественного языка, сопоставления с образцом, вебскрапинга, интеллектуального анализа данных и многого другого.
Какова цель регулярного выражения в Unix?
Обзор регулярных выражений в Unix:
Регулярное выражение — это мощный инструмент, используемый для указания шаблонов текстового поиска. В выражениях используются специальные символы для сопоставления выражения с одной или несколькими строками текста.
Как вы греете?
Команда grep в своей основной форме состоит из трех частей. Первая часть начинается с grep, за которой следует искомый шаблон. После строки идет имя файла, который ищет grep. Команда может содержать множество параметров, вариантов шаблонов и имен файлов.
Какой смысл в линуксе?
В текущем каталоге есть файл с именем «mean». Используйте этот файл. Если это полная команда, файл будет выполнен. Если это аргумент другой команды, эта команда будет использовать файл. Например: rm f ./среднее.
Как узнать, какой терминал я использую?
Что вы видите, когда нажимаете Ctrl + Alt +, чтобы щелкнуть значок терминала в графическом интерфейсе, который запускает эмулятор терминала, окно, которое имитирует поведение оборудования, и в этом окне вы можете видеть работающую оболочку.
Как использовать команду Xargs?
10 примеров команд Xargs в Linux/UNIX
- Базовый пример Xargs. …
- Укажите разделитель с опцией d. …
- Ограничьте вывод на строку с помощью параметра n. …
- Запрашивать пользователя перед выполнением с помощью параметра p. …
- Избегайте значения по умолчанию /bin/echo для пустого ввода с помощью параметра r. …
- Распечатайте команду вместе с выводом, используя параметр t. …
- Объедините Xargs с командой Find.
26 дек. 2013 г.
Что такое awkскрипт?
Awk — это язык сценариев, используемый для обработки данных и создания отчетов. Командный язык программирования awk не требует компиляции и позволяет пользователю использовать переменные, числовые функции, строковые функции и логические операторы. … Awk в основном используется для сканирования и обработки шаблонов.